Children will be shown a PPT on sources and reflectors. They will recall and
identify sources and reflectors of light.
Development (Technology Task):
Children will be shown on multimedia an activity (made on Power Point)
called ‘Odd One Out’ and will be explained about the task. They will be
guided to open the power point located on the desktop with the name of 5 mins
“Light Science class 1”. Students will also be shown the first option in
the power point as an example.

Pair Work Children in pairs will do the activity ‘Odd One Out’. They will
click to find the odd one out picture and will write the name of the odd
25 mins
picture in the given sheet. They will also choose the correct reason that
why do they think this picture is odd one out after discussing with each
other.
Feedback will be taken as a whole class.
